    IND-W vs ENG-W, U-19 Women’s T20 WC Final; 1st innings summary

    India’s U-19 women’s team under the leadership of Shafali Verma look to make the first-ever U-19 Women’s T20 World Cup historic for them as the Women in Blue eye the title in Potchefstroom. Both India and England have been dominant throughout the tournament and the final will determine which team emerges the champion in town.

    INDW vs ENGW

    Team India won the toss and decided to bowl first.

    England’s batting order seemed to struggle against India’s fiery bowling unit.

    Openers Grace Scrivens and Liberty Heap failed to give a good start to the team as both returned for just 4 and 0 runs respectively. After that, England’s batting order completely collapsed as they were restricted to just 68 runs in 17.2 overs. Ryana Macdonald-Gay remained the highest run scorer in the innings with 19 runs.

    Titas Ranadeep Sadhu, Archana Shivram Devi, and Parshavi Gaurav Chopra took 2 wickets each. While Mannat Sanjeev Kashyap, Sonam Mukesh Yadav, and Captain Shafali Verma took 1 wicket each.
